IRISH STANDARDS
All European Standards (ENs) developed by the European Committee
for Standardization (CEN) and the European Committee for
Electrotechnical Standardization (CENELEC) are adopted by NSAI as
Irish Standards as they are published and are available from the NSAI
website: www.standards.ie
All ENs published by European Telecommunications Standards
Institute (ETSI) are adopted by NSAI as Irish Standards and are
available from the ETSI website: www.etsi.org

IRISH STANDARD REVOCATIONS
Irish Standards based on adopted European Standards (ENs) published
between 1961 and 1998 under the Industr ial Research and Standards
Act 1961, the Science and Technology Act 1978 and the National
Standards Authority of Ireland Act 1996 remain current until revised by
European Organizations responsible for them.
These standards (where they have been revised) are hereby revoked and
details of their replacement standards are available on the NSAI website
(www.nsai.ie).

S.I. No. 89 of 2025.
ROAD TRAFFIC ACT 2024 (COMMENCEMENT) ORDER
2025
This Order commences section 4 of the Road Traffic Act 2024 with
effect from 31 March 2025. Section 4 amends section 2 of the 2002 Act
by the addition of a new subsection (8A) so that, in future, penalty
points will be endorsed in cases of an ancillary disqualification, where
that disqualification is for a period up to and including six months.

S.I. No. 92 of 2025.
TAXI REGULATION (TAXI MAXIMUM PERMISSIBLE AGE)
REGULATIONS 2025
The principal purpose of these Regulations is to amend Regulatio n 31
of the Taxi Regulation (Small Public Service Vehicle) Regulations
2015 (as amended) in relation to its maximum permissible age
requirements with respect to vehicles registered during 2015 that are
used as taxis and which otherwise would be due to reach their maximum
permissible age in 2025. The amendment extends that maximum
permitted service life of such a taxi by twelve months.

S.I. No. 93 of 2025.
NATIONAL TRANSPORT AUTHORITY (PUBLIC
PASSENGER TRANSPORT SERVICES) (AMENDMENT) BYE-
LAWS 2025
These Bye-laws apply to bus services provided by certain bus operators
on behalf of the National Transport Authority and specify the rules for
the boarding and alighting from a large public service vehicle while it
is in motion and the rules for signalling or other indications causing the
driver of a large public service vehicle to stop the large public service
vehicle for the purpose of enabling a person boa rd, or to alight from,
the large public service vehicle that apply to omnibus’ on a route or
portion of a route on which there are stands or stopping places and the
rules for all other large public service vehicles.

APPOINTMENT TO THE BOARD OF RAIDIÓ TEILIFÍS ÉIREANN (RTÉ)
The following information is to be laid before both Houses of the Oireachtas and published in Iris Oifigiúil in accordance with Section 84 (4)
of the Broadcasting Act 2009.
Information in relation to the Board
Name Experience/Expertise Date of Appointment
Remuneration Position on
the Board
Dr Neasa
Hardiman An IFTA and twice-BAFTA winning Executive Producer,
Director and Writer (including for Happy Valley), who has
made global prestige projects with Netflix, Amazon,
Disney and Hulu, as well as public service broadcasters
including the BBC, Channel 4, RTÉ and TG4. Holds a
PhD in Fi lm Studies from Trinity College Dublin, a
Masters in Aesthetics and P olitics, and a Diploma in
Advanced Artificial Intelligence from UCD. Cu rrently on
the Board of Trinity College Dub lin, the Irish Film
Institute, and the Dublin International Film Festival. Runs
two successful media production and training companies,
Language Communications Ltd (established 1989) and
Big Stories Ltd (established 2015).
